Israeli strikes pound targets in Gaza, as U.S. vice-president calls for restraint
U.S. Vice-President Kamala Harris said too many innocent Palestinians had been killed in Gaza as Israeli war planes and artillery bombarded the enclave on Saturday following the collapse of a truce with Hamas militants.
